Abstract
PURPOSE: Studies regarding death risk factors of disseminated intravascular coagulation (DIC) patients were limited. Therefore, we conducted this study to investigate whether the serum anion gap (AG) was independently related to all-cause mortality of DIC patients.Entities:

Baseline Characteristics of Participants
| AG, mmol/L | Group 1 (4.00–11.00) | Group 2 (12.00–13.00) | Group 3 (14.00–17.00) | Group 4 (18.00–48.00) | ||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Number | 642 | 540 | 787 | 685 | ||
| Age, mean (SD), years | 61.03 (15.78) | 61.51 (16.79) | 60.50 (16.46) | 59.42 (15.91) | 0.123 | 0.073 |
| Weight, mean (SD), kg | 77.78 (18.99) | 80.04 (19.95) | 81.20 (21.17) | 83.15 (23.38) | <0.001 | 0.001 |
| Sex, n (%) | ||||||
| Female | 270 (42.06%) | 214 (39.63%) | 345 (43.84%) | 253 (36.93%) | 0.047 | - |
| Male | 372 (57.94%) | 326 (60.37%) | 442 (56.16%) | 432 (63.07%) | ||
| Ethnicity, n (%) | ||||||
| White | 451 (70.25%) | 379 (70.19%) | 532 (67.60%) | 445 (64.96%) | 0.002 | - |
| Black | 27 (4.21%) | 52 (9.63%) | 56 (7.12%) | 53 (7.74%) | ||
| Hispanic | 38 (5.92%) | 20 (3.70%) | 28 (3.56%) | 25 (3.65%) | ||
| Asian | 22 (3.43%) | 17 (3.15%) | 27 (3.43%) | 22 (3.21%) | ||
| Others | 104 (16.20%) | 72 (13.33%) | 144 (18.30%) | 140 (20.44%) | ||
| Causes of DIC | ||||||
| Sepsis | 307 (47.82%) | 275 (50.93%) | 458 (58.20%) | 467 (68.18%) | <0.001 | - |
| Cardiovascular diseases | 164 (25.55%) | 106 (19.63%) | 108 (13.72%) | 57 (8.32%) | ||
| Trauma | 29 (4.52%) | 33 (6.11%) | 46 (5.84%) | 35 (5.11%) | ||
| Others | 142 (22.12%) | 126 (23.33%) | 175 (22.24%) | 126 (18.39%) | ||
| Scoring systems, mean (SD) | ||||||
| SOFA | 6.57 (2.71) | 6.90 (2.95) | 7.88 (3.48) | 10.26 (4.10)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| SAPSII | 37.83 (13.18) | 39.26 (13.80) | 42.87 (14.90) | 52.37 (17.08)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| JAAM-DIC | 4.72 (0.74) | 4.79 (0.79) | 4.93 (0.94) | 5.12 (1.04)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| SIRS | 2.92 (0.94) | 3.04 (0.94) | 3.15 (0.88) | 3.30 (0.82)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Comorbidities, n (%) | ||||||
| Hypertension | 286 (44.55%) | 230 (42.59%) | 336 (42.69%) | 270 (39.42%) | 0.292 | - |
| COPD | 109 (16.98%) | 77 (14.29%) | 128 (16.26%) | 80 (11.68%) | 0.028 | - |
| Diabetes | 113 (17.60%) | 119 (22.04%) | 165 (20.97%) | 176 (25.69%) | 0.004 | - |
| Renal failure | 49 (7.63%) | 57 (10.58%) | 111 (14.10%) | 120 (17.52%) | <0.001 | - |
| Liver disease | 203 (31.62%) | 159 (29.50%) | 282 (35.83%) | 330 (48.18%) | <0.001 | - |
| MBP, mean (SD), mmHg | 76.68 (9.93) | 77.61 (10.80) | 77.90 (11.38) | 76.93 (12.37) | 0.145 | 0.097 |
| Temperature, mean (SD),°C | 36.87 (0.63) | 36.97 (0.72) | 36.90 (0.71) | 36.71 (0.86)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| SPO2, mean (SD), % | 97.61 (2.26) | 97.56 (2.14) | 97.19 (2.29) | 96.39 (4.96)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Laboratory parameters, mean (SD) | ||||||
| Hemoglobin, g/dL | 9.51 (1.93) | 9.91 (2.04) | 9.95 (2.32) | 10.31 (2.37)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Hematocrit, % | 27.83 (5.68) | 28.99 (5.89) | 29.16 (6.96) | 30.61 (7.09)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| RDW, % | 15.73 (2.38) | 16.05 (2.68) | 16.25 (2.70) | 16.42 (2.79)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Platelet, 109/L | 88.06 (70.73) | 89.53 (71.87) | 99.30 (96.94) | 118.63 (139.91)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| WBC, 109/L | 10.05 (17.82) | 9.65 (12.01) | 12.72 (26.68) | 13.60 (15.69)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| APTT, seconds | 45.05 (25.22) | 42.89 (23.54) | 44.11 (25.72) | 50.58 (29.90)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| PT, seconds | 17.17 (4.52) | 16.67 (3.97) | 17.56 (6.96) | 20.15 (10.49)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| PT-INR | 1.67 (0.62) | 1.76 (3.08) | 1.76 (0.94) | 2.13 (1.36)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Creatinine, mEq/L | 0.88 (0.52) | 1.11 (1.00) | 1.52 (1.22) | 2.57 (2.33)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Urea nitrogen, mg/dL | 19.98 (13.25) | 22.94 (14.29) | 30.36 (20.67) | 46.72 (35.80)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Glucose, mg/dL | 140.14 (63.39) | 138.80 (54.79) | 152.98 (71.68) | 167.25 (97.83)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Potassium, mmol/L | 4.15 (0.82) | 4.05 (0.77) | 4.12 (0.78) | 4.39 (0.92)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Sodium, mmol/L | 136.81 (5.34) | 138.18 (4.93) | 137.61 (5.43) | 138.03 (6.26)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Bicarbonate, mg/dL | 23.99 (3.80) | 23.02 (3.75) | 21.36 (4.22) | 17.30 (4.90) | <0.001 | <0.001 |
| Treatments, n (%) | ||||||
| CRRT | 13 (2.02%) | 19 (3.52%) | 63 (8.01%) | 131 (19.12%) | <0.001 | - |
| Vasopressor drugs | 315 (49.07%) | 255 (47.22%) | 369 (46.89%) | 439 (64.09%) | <0.001 | - |
| Mechanical ventilation | 432 (67.29%) | 358 (66.30%) | 502 (63.79%) | 509 (74.31%) | <0.001 | - |
| In-hospital mortality, n (%) | 91 (14.17%) | 97 (17.96%) | 174 (22.11%) | 311 (45.40%) | <0.001 | - |
| 30-day mortality, n (%) | 97 (15.11%) | 98 (18.15%) | 197 (25.03%) | 314 (45.84%) | <0.001 | - |
| 90-day mortality, n (%) | 138 (21.50%) | 146 (27.04%) | 251 (31.89%) | 356 (51.97%) | <0.001 | - |
Note: P* indicated U-test.
Abbreviations: AG, anion gap; SOFA, sequential organ failure assessment; SAPSII, simplified acute physiology score II; JAAM, Japanese Association of Acute Medicine; SIRS, systemic inflammatory response syndrome; DIC, disseminated intravascular coagulation; COPD,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ease; MBP, mean blood pressure; RDW, red blood cell distribution; WBC, white blood cell; APTT, activated partial thromboplastin time; PT, prothrombin time; INR, international normalized ratio; CRRT, continuous renal replacement therapy.
Univariate and Multivariate Results by Cox Regression
| Exposure | Non-Adjusted Model HR, 95% CI, | Minimally-Adjusted Model HR, 95% CI, | Fully-Adjusted Model HR, 95% CI, |
|---|---|---|---|
| Anion gap | 1.08 (1.07–1.10) <0.0001 | 1.09 (1.07–1.10) <0.0001 | 1.05 (1.04–1.07) <0.0001 |
| Anion gap (quartiles) | |||
| Q1 | 1.0 (Ref) | 1.0 (Ref) | 1.0 (Ref) |
| Q2 | 1.19 (0.90–1.59) 0.2268 | 1.17 (0.88–1.56) 0.2719 | 1.07 (0.80–1.44) 0.6444 |
| Q3 | 1.32 (1.02–1.70) 0.0336 | 1.32 (1.02–1.70) 0.0340 | 1.02 (0.78–1.33) 0.8943 |
| Q4 | 2.92 (2.31–3.69) <0.0001 | 3.00 (2.37–3.79) <0.0001 | 1.83 (1.38–2.43) <0.0001 |
| 1.47 (1.37–1.59) <0.0001 | 1.49 (1.38–1.61) <0.0001 | 1.22 (1.11–1.34) <0.0001 | |
| Anion gap | 1.10 (1.08–1.11) <0.0001 | 1.10 (1.09–1.11) <0.0001 | 1.06 (1.04–1.07) <0.0001 |
| Anion gap (quartiles) | |||
| Q1 | 1.0 (Ref) | 1.0 (Ref) | 1.0 (Ref) |
| Q2 | 1.22 (0.92–1.62) 0.1586 | 1.22 (0.92–1.62) 0.1635 | 1.06 (0.79–1.41) 0.6963 |
| Q3 | 1.74 (1.37–2.22) <0.0001 | 1.76 (1.38–2.24) <0.0001 | 1.23 (0.95–1.59) 0.1122 |
| Q4 | 3.92 (3.12–4.92) <0.0001 | 4.04 (3.22–5.08) <0.0001 | 1.97 (1.49–2.60) <0.0001 |
| 1.64 (1.52–1.77) <0.0001 | 1.66 (1.54–1.79) <0.0001 | 1.26 (1.15–1.39) <0.0001 | |
| Anion gap | 1.09 (1.08–1.10) <0.0001 | 1.09 (1.08–1.10) <0.0001 | 1.05 (1.03–1.07) <0.0001 |
| Anion gap (quartiles) | |||
| Q1 | 1.0 (Ref) | 1.0 (Ref) | 1.0 (Ref) |
| Q2 | 1.29 (1.02–1.63) 0.0306 | 1.29 (1.02–1.63) 0.0320 | 1.15 (0.91–1.46) 0.2496 |
| Q3 | 1.59 (1.29–1.96) <0.0001 | 1.61 (1.31–1.98) <0.0001 | 1.15 (0.92–1.43) 0.2170 |
| Q4 | 3.27 (2.69–3.99) <0.0001 | 3.39 (2.78–4.13) <0.0001 | 1.73 (1.35–2.20) <0.0001 |
| 1.50 (1.41–1.60) <0.0001 | 1.52 (1.43–1.62) <0.0001 | 1.18 (1.09–1.28) <0.0001 |
Notes: Non-adjusted model: no covariates were adjusted for. Minimally-adjusted model: we only adjusted for age and sex. Fully-adjusted model: we adjusted for age, sex, ethnicity, causes of DIC, SOFA score, SAPSII score, renal failure, CRRT, vasopressor drugs, mechanical ventilation, APTT, PT-INR, bicarbonate, creatinine, potassium, urea nitrogen, and RDW.
Abbreviations: CI, confidence interval; Ref, reference.
